Description

Brighton Auto Body is currently looking to add a full time automotive painter! We have 8 down draft prep stations and a large paint shop to accomodate a high production painter. We are a non DRP shop so you will get paid for everything you do! We don't cater or give concession to insurance companies, we take care of our clients investments and our employees! We pay a better commission than most shops, pay every two weeks and we never have a shortage of work! We also offer individual health insurance after 30 days of employment, we would even consider starting insurance the same day we hire someone for the right candidate. This is a full time year round position! We use OEM parts matching programs on 99% of our vehicle repairs to accommodate our clients. We are a large well-organized shop looking for a well-organized person who produces high quality paint work. Our workflow is in place with procedures to make your job less stressful and an enjoyable place to work. We have a dedicated crew, in house mechanical shop and ample space to move vehicles thru production. Our shop is very busy and we desire employees who will rise to the occasion. This position is unique because we do not have a lot of employee turn over. We are looking for a stable very long term employee. Please have all of your own tools, paint equipment and valid drivers license. Must have color tint expierence and know polyurethane base coat clear coat systems. We are a family owned business of 57 years and truly believe that weekends are for family, friends, relaxing and enjoying your hobbies and your time however you see fit. Hours of Operation: Monday thru Thursday 7:00am-5pm and Fridays 7:00am- 3:00 pm, with Holidays and weekends off.

General Maintenance - plumbing, electrical, carpentry (Montford / Asheville)
The Maintenance Officer is a full-time contract position responsible for performing a wide variety of skilled maintenance, repair, and construction tasks to support the daily operations of the College’s facilities. This role requires broad technical knowledge and hands-on experience in carpentry, plumbing, and electrical systems. The Maintenance Officer ensures that campus buildings, classrooms, clinic areas, and grounds are safe, functional, and well maintained in support of the College’s mission. This is a contract position and the candidate must provide their own tools as needed. Key Responsibilities: Perform routine and preventive maintenance on College facilities, including classrooms, offices, clinic spaces, and common areas. Conduct simple repairs in carpentry, plumbing, and electrical systems, including installation, troubleshooting, and emergency response. Assist with campus improvement projects such as building renovations, furniture assembly, and minor construction. Monitor and maintain building systems, including lighting, HVAC, water supply, and drainage. Perform inspections to identify potential safety hazards or maintenance needs. Respond promptly to work orders and service requests submitted by College faculty administrators. Maintain tools, equipment, and supplies in good working condition. Collaborate with outside contractors and vendors as needed for specialized repairs or large-scale projects. Support event setup and breakdown, including moving equipment, staging, and room configuration. Ensure compliance with safety standards, building codes, and College policies at all times. Qualifications: High school diploma or equivalent; trade or technical school training preferred. Minimum of 3–5 years of experience in general maintenance, with demonstrated skills in carpentry, plumbing, and electrical repair. Knowledge of building codes, occupational safety regulations, and preventative maintenance practices. Ability to read technical instruction manuals. Strong problem-solving skills and ability to work independently with minimal supervision. Physical ability to lift up to 50 lbs., climb ladders, operate power tools, and work in various indoor and outdoor conditions. Valid driver’s license required. Work Schedule: Full-time, 40 hours per week. Some evening or weekend work may be required for emergencies or special events (not typical).
